Bioactivity Febrifugine dihydrochloride is a quinazolinone alkaloid found in the roots and leaves of Dichroa febrifuga, with antimalarial activity[1].
Name Febrifugine dihydrochloride
CAS 32434-42-7
Formula C16H21Cl2N3O3
Molar Mass 374.26
Transport Room temperature in continental US; may vary elsewhere.
Storage

-20°C, sealed storage, away from moisture and light

*In solvent : -80°C, 6 months; -20°C, 1 month (sealed storage, away from moisture and light)
